Financial health, per its FY2025 accounts
The accounts state that Elkstone Village Hall reported an excess of income over expenditure of £15,976 for the year ending 30/09/2025. Free reserves, represented by cash at bank, in hand, and on deposit, increased to £27,806 by the end of the period. The filing does not disclose any reserves policy targets or specific financial risks.

Income and spending
| Financial year end | Income | Spending |
|---|---|---|
| 30/09/2025 | £38k | £22k |
| 30/09/2024 | £9k | £9k |
| 30/09/2023 | £7k | £7k |
| 30/09/2022 | £5k | £4k |
| 30/09/2021 | £6k | £6k |
